How to Set Limits and Stick to Them in Casino Gambling
Setting limits is a fundamental strategy for responsible casino gambling. Without clear boundaries, players can easily lose track of time and money, leading to financial difficulties and emotional stress. Establishing limits beforehand ensures that gambling remains a form of entertainment rather than a harmful activity. It’s important to decide on both monetary and time limits before starting to play and to treat these limits as non-negotiable rules.
One effective approach to manage gambling behavior is to determine a maximum loss amount and a set session duration. For example, you might decide to never lose more than a fixed sum in one visit or to stop playing after a certain number of hours. This helps maintain control and prevents the temptation to chase losses. Additionally, using self-exclusion tools and budget tracking apps can reinforce these limits. Practicing self-awareness and understanding personal triggers can also make sticking to limits easier and promote long-term responsible gaming habits.
